§ 51.55 RATES.
   (A)   The following shall constitute the rates for solid waste pickup within the city:
      (1)   Residential rates/city: $13.11 per month;
      (2)   Residential rates/county: $15.72 per month;
      (3)   Over 65/physically disabled/city: $10.92 per month;
      (4)   Over 65/physically disabled/county: $13.11 per month;
      (5)   Hand pickup/commercial, one pickup per week: $46.92 per month;
      (6)   Hand pickup/commercial, two pickups per week: $71.68 per month;
      (7)   Hand pickup/commercial, three pickups per week: $87.62 per month;
      (8)   Hand pickup/commercial, four pickups per week: $99.54 per month;
      (9)   Hand pickup/commercial, five pickups per week: $109.13 per month;
      (10)   Commercial rate/container, first pickup per week: $6.68 per yard;
      (11)   Commercial rate/container, second pickup per week: $3.35 per yard;
      (12)   Commercial rate/container, third pickup per week: $2.23 per yard;
      (13)   Commercial rate/container, fourth pickup per week: $1.69 per yard;
      (14)   Commercial rate/container, fifth pickup per week: $1.34 per yard;
      (15)   Industrial rate: $245.81 + 59.75 per ton; and
      (16)   Business part-time/senior citizen rate, first pickup per week: $23.91 per month.
   (B)   Commercial customers utilizing dumpsters with weekly pickups shall be billed for four weeks per month, for a total of 48 weeks per year.
   (C)   The foregoing rates will take effect November 1, 1994.
   (D)   For as long as the franchise agreement, dated September 27, 1988 remains in effect as determined by the City Commission, the foregoing rates shall be adjusted annually on the anniversary of the effective date of the rates set forth herein.
      (1)   The City Manager shall determine the annual increase in the consumer price index by use of an outside independent source and adjust the rates accordingly.
      (2)   At least two weeks prior to the effective date of the new rates, the City Manager shall advise the Commission of the new rates, and the basis of the calculations for arriving at said rates.
